Typhoon could disrupt Suzuka weekend

The Japanese Grand Prix could be affected by bad weather as result of typhoons coming and going over and around the island nation, with forecasts predicting Suzuka likely to be affected by rain on Friday and Saturday, with Sunday looking dry for now. Accuweather the heels of deadly Typhoon Trami, Japan will face another dangerous typhoon this week. Typhoon Kong-rey is currently the equivalent of a Category 2 major hurricane in the Atlantic and East Pacific and will remain a dangerous tropical cyclone in the coming days.
